Window Repairs

Window repairs can help homeowners save money and maintain their comfort. In the event of severe damages such as broken glass or a shattered frame, a replacement window may be necessary.

Many other issues can be fixed to extend the life of windows. Some common problems include:

Cracked or broken panes

It's a rock that's been thrown by your lawnmower or a tree's branch blown by strong winds, cracked windows are not just unattractive but can lead to higher electricity bills as the broken pieces allow cold air to enter your home. Luckily, window repairs it's usually relatively easy to repair windows that have damaged panes.

Begin by carefully removing the glass with gloves and safety glasses. You may need to use an utility knife to break loose the old glazing compound or putty around the frame's edges. Next, use a soft paper towel or cloth to wipe the surface of both the glass and wood of the frame.

After the area is cleaned and dry, apply a waterproof silicone caulking on the perimeter of the frame. This helps prevent water from entering through the crack, which can cause further damage to the frame and the glass.

A crack that is severe in double-paned glass can affect the gas between the panes, which can make your windows less efficient in insulating. If the crack is severe enough to compromise the integrity of the glass or if you have an inner pane that's totally missing, it might be time to contact a professional.

Cracks caused by thermal stress can occur when there's a significant temperature difference both inside and outside your home. This causes the glass to expand and contract. If this happens across two parts of a window it's recommended to replace the glass instead of trying to repair it.

Clear tape can be used to close cracks in windows that aren't yet ready for replacement. It can also keep out cold winds and bugs. You can cut an amount of nylon stocking big enough to cover the entire crack and then glue it to the surface with duct tape. It's not a solution that will last forever however it can be useful in the event of a crisis and keeps insects and cold air from entering your home. If you notice cracks appearing on the windows of your old ones it is recommended to contact your local company to see whether replacing the entire window is a better option.

Rotten Wood

Wood rot is among the most frequent issues with windows. It can ruin the appearance of a home and can also be danger to your safety. It is, however, possible to repair rotted wood. You will first need to determine the root of the wood's decay. This can be done by examining for leaks in the roof and gutters that aren't functioning cracking caulking, and any other areas which allow water to penetrate the wood.

Next, you will need to take out any rotten parts of the window frame. This can be done with the use of a chisel, rasp or claw hammer. After the areas that are rotten have been removed then you must replace them with new wood. It is recommended that you make use of pre-treated wood for this project since it is resistant to decay. If you cannot replace the rotted timber then you can use wood hardener and filler to reinforce the damaged area. This kind of product can be available at most hardware stores. Follow the directions on the label of the product to ensure the most effective results.

After you have repaired the damaged areas of the window sill, it's important that you protect the area. Apply a water-resistant sealant on the wood. A product such as Sikkens is a good choice for this job.

You can also apply a two-part epoxy filler to shield the wood from further damage. It is simple to apply and gives an excellent finish. It is essential to follow the instructions on the label. Once the epoxy filler has dried it is possible to sand the surface of the wooden. Start with a rough sandpaper then move on to more smoother grades.

The most important thing you don't would like to do is make the area that is rotting even more by exposed to more water. Therefore, it is a good idea to cover the area that has been repaired with an oil-based primer that will protect it from moisture. Then, you can reapply the wood sealant that is waterproof.

The reason a window won't open can be the result of many reasons. The house may have settled or the wooden frames might have warped due to humid weather. There is also the possibility that someone secured them with a nail for security. But with some patience and the right tools, most windows that are stuck can be opened.

Gunk or debris that has accumulated can be a major reason of a window not opening. Acme Glass notes that dirt and grime builds up over time on hinges, sliding tracks and locks. Metal hardware can also rust if it comes into contact with humidity and direct sunlight. Keeping these areas lubricated with spray grease will help prevent corrosion and keep your window functioning correctly.

The pulleys used to raise or lower the window can be loosened, or break. These parts can lose their tension and cause obstruction especially when the window is two or more stories higher than the ground.
